- The distance between Bom Jesus da Lapa, Bahia, Brazil and Blantyre, Malawi is approximately 8,393 km or 5,216 mi.
- To reach Bom Jesus da Lapa, Bahia in this distance one would set out from Blantyre bearing 260°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Bom Jesus da Lapa, Bahia bearing 283.1° or WNW .
- Both have a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Both are in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 2.9 °C (5.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.9 °C (7°F) less in Bom Jesus da Lapa, Bahia.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 3.4 mm (0.1 in) less which is equivalent to 3.4 l/m² (0.08 US gal/ft²) or 34,000 l/ha (3,635 US gal/ac) less. About 1 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1.1° higher in Bom Jesus da Lapa, Bahia than in Blantyre.
- Relative humidity levels are 5.8%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 1.3°C (2.4°F) higher.
